Professional Background
Waylin Yu is a dedicated and passionate researcher currently pursuing a graduate study in the prestigious Department of Pharmacology at the University of North Carolina (UNC) at Chapel Hill. Since joining the Kash Lab in Spring 2016, Waylin has immersed himself in cutting-edge research focused on understanding the complex interplay of neural circuitry related to pain and drug interactions. Utilizing advanced techniques such as opsins, in vivo calcium imaging, and various other innovative tools, Waylin exemplifies the integration of modern technology with fundamental neuroscience research.
Before becoming a graduate student, Waylin completed his undergraduate degree at Colby College, graduating cum laude in 2015. His academic journey through Psychology/Neuroscience with a minor in Creative Writing equipped him with a unique blend of analytical and creative skills, enhancing his ability to communicate complex scientific concepts effectively. As an undergraduate, he honed his research skills as a behavioral neuroscience research assistant under the mentorship of Dr. Melissa J. Glenn. In this role, Waylin became an integral member of #TeamCholine, contributing significantly to research initiatives while expanding his understanding of human behavior and cognitive functions.
In addition to his role in the Kash Lab, Waylin actively contributes to the scientific community as a volunteer research assistant at UCSF Benioff Children’s Hospital. His experience in this reputable organization further demonstrates his commitment to advancing research that has tangible benefits for society.
